If I mux to .MPG will most SAP able to handle it?
 
Hello all! :D

Well. I know some SAP can handle .MPG (MPEG-2 video + MP2 audio) pretty fine(yes, no menu and no chapters that is what i want). The question is, most of them will do ?

Well. I know some SAP can handle .MPG (MPEG-2 video + MP2 audio) pretty fine(yes, no menu and no chapters that is what i want). The question is, most of them will do ?

Unfortunatelly not. The problem is not in the file format, but in the file system : the SAP has to handle data DVD format and not only the general video DVD format.

Most of player will return "not readable disc" if you introduce a DVD media burnt as data.

GFR 08-21-2006 06:42 AM

In the VideoHelp list of DVD players,

http://www.videohelp.com/dvdplayers

Look for the "MPEGISO" feature. Players with this feature can play a .MPG file in a data disc.

I have a Philco player that can handle this, and a JVC that can't.

But note that with a .MPG file in a CD/DVD data disc, even if your player can play it, you'll problably lose all navigation resources like chapters, angles, ff and rw, etc. You'll problably also lose subtitles, multiple languages etc. You may also experience some problems with aspect ratio. :(

Good advice !
I can see that 72% of the player can handle MPEGISO, that is more than I expected (and 83% for DVD-MPEGISO).
